Default The 50 Greatest Game Shows of All Time--- hosted by Bil Dwyer

All summer long GSN has been counting down to these final three days of the 50 Greatest Game Shows of All Time. It's down to the wire, so at this crucial stage, what shows do you think should've had the honor of being in the final seven greatest games?

My picks:

7. PASSWORD
6. PRESS YOUR LUCK
5. FAMILY FEUD
4. MILLIONAIRE
3. WHEEL OF FORTUNE
2. JEOPARDY

and the greatest game show of All Time--- THE PRICE IS RIGHT. For 34 years and counting, Bob Barker has hosted this mega-hit that has been going over well with young and old alike since its debut on CBS. I'm sure they knew they had struck gold from the moment the first show was over and the excitement level died down after all had left the studio. Bravo to Bob, the models, the late Rod Roddy, and our current announcer who does Rod Roddy proud--- Rich Fields.

What's your picks?

It has to be TPIR... First of all, it is the longest running game show. Bob Barker is a warm and funny host. People of all ages have been on that show. Contestants don't have to be so damn intelligient in world history or geography...they just need to know prices, that is something all people can relate to. You come away a winner somehow. The show reaches an audience from kids to senior citizens. It is easy. Overall, those factors should make it number one. It is number one in my book.
